Essential Skills for Service Recovery and Complaint Handling

# Active Listening

Effective communication begins with active listening. This skill involves fully concentrating on what is being said rather than just passively hearing the speaker’s words. In handling complaints, active listening allows you to understand the customer’s perspective and needs fully. It’s about showing empathy, acknowledging their concerns, and validating their feelings. By doing so, you build trust and make the customer feel heard, which is the first step towards resolution.

# Problem-Solving Skills

Service recovery often involves addressing complex issues that require creative and critical thinking. Problem-solving skills are essential for identifying the root cause of a complaint and devising a solution that satisfies the customer. This might involve brainstorming with colleagues, researching alternatives, or proposing innovative solutions. Having strong problem-solving skills can make you an invaluable asset to any customer service team.

# Emotional Intelligence

Handling complaints can be emotionally charged. Emotional intelligence (EI) helps you manage your own emotions and understand the emotions of others. This includes recognizing and responding to the emotional needs of customers and coworkers, and using this awareness to guide your interactions. High EI allows you to remain calm under pressure, de-escalate conflicts, and provide empathetic support, all of which contribute to a positive resolution.

Best Practices in Service Recovery and Complaint Handling

# Timeliness and Transparency

Customers value quick and transparent communication. When a complaint arises, it’s crucial to act promptly and keep the customer informed about the status of their issue. This not only helps in resolving the complaint faster but also shows the customer that their concerns are taken seriously.

# Personalization

Every customer is unique, and their needs and expectations can vary widely. Personalizing your approach to each complaint demonstrates that you value each customer as an individual. Tailoring your response to the specific circumstances and preferences of the customer can significantly improve the resolution process and customer satisfaction.

# Follow-Up

After resolving a complaint, it’s important to follow up with the customer to ensure they are satisfied with the outcome. This not only reinforces the resolution but also builds a positive relationship with the customer. A follow-up can also provide valuable feedback for enhancing future service.
